Overview Of Daikin Wall Mounted Units
Daikin’s wall mounted units are part of a broader line of split-system air conditioners. The indoor unit is installed high on a wall with an outdoor compressor/condenser unit connected by refrigerant lines. These systems typically use inverter technology, enabling variable-speed operation to maintain a steady temperature while saving energy. Wide cooling and heating ranges, quiet operation, and compact interiors are hallmarks of Daikin’s wall mounted models.
Energy Efficiency And Inverter Technology
Inverter-driven compressors adjust speed to match cooling or heating demand, resulting in more consistent temperatures and lower energy consumption compared with fixed-speed units. Daikin often rates efficiency with SEER (Seasonal Energy Efficiency Ratio) and HSPF (Heating Seasonal Performance Factor) metrics, alongside energy star considerations in certain models. Features like low-volume fans, advanced heat exchangers, and efficient refrigerant circuits contribute to reduced operating costs and environmental impact.

Installation Considerations
Proper installation affects performance, efficiency, and warranty validity. Key considerations include refrigerant line length, correct indoor unit placement, and adequate clearance for airflow. An installation layout should minimize bends in refrigerant lines and ensure drainage is secure to prevent condensate issues. If possible, mount the indoor unit away from direct sunlight and heat sources to maintain efficiency and longevity.

Maintenance And Longevity
Routine maintenance extends the life of a Daikin wall mounted unit. Essential tasks include cleaning or replacing cabin filters every 3–6 months, inspecting outdoor components, and ensuring the condensate drain is clear. Professional servicing every 1–2 years helps preserve efficiency, verify refrigerant levels, and check electrical connections. Keeping the outdoor unit free of debris and ensuring proper clearance improves heat exchange and reduces noise.
Noise Levels And Comfort
Daikin wall mounted units are designed for low noise operation, often delivering near-silent cooling in quiet modes. Inverter technology contributes to smoother operation and fewer abrupt compressor starts, which reduces overall sound output. For bedrooms and study spaces, selecting a higher SEER model with a low decibel rating can enhance comfort without sacrificing performance.
